The average qualified tradie in Australia earns between $89,000 and $91,000 per year as an employee. Self-employed tradies turn over significantly more ($120,000 to $175,000 gross) but keep between 20% and 38% as net profit after expenses.

Public liability insurance covers your business if a third party (a customer, supplier, or member of the public) claims they were injured or their property was damaged because of your business activities. It may help cover the legal defence costs and any compensation awarded, subject to policy terms.
